Shorter vs. ODU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Shorter or ODU?

  • Ohio Dominican University is 46.5% more expensive to attend than Shorter for in-state tuition ($32,780.00 vs. $22,380.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 46.5% higher at ODU than Shorter University ($32,780.00 vs. $22,380.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Shorter University than ODU ($13,490 vs. $21,881)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Shorter University are 26.1% lower than costs at Ohio Dominican University ($9,400 vs. $11,850)
  • The same percent of students receive financial grant aid at Shorter University as Ohio Dominican University (100% vs. 100%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Ohio Dominican University students is 17.9% larger than aid received Shorter University ($23,646 vs. $20,057)

Shorter vs. ODU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, Shorter or ODU?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between ODU or Shorter .

  • The average SAT score at Ohio Dominican University (1009) is 40 points higher than at Shorter (969)
  • Incoming ODU students have a 1 point higher average ACT score (22) than students at Shorter (21)
  • Accepted freshman ODU students have a 0.07 point higher average high school GPA (3.32) than students at Shorter (3.25)
  • Shorter has a higher acceptance rate (97.5%) than ODU (52.4%)

Shorter vs. ODU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Shorter or ODU?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between ODU and Shorter.

  • The graduation rate at ODU is higher than Shorter University (48% vs. 47%)
  • Graduates from Shorter University earn on average $4,600 more per year than ODU graduates after ten years. ($49,300 vs. $44,700)
  • Shorter University students graduate with a $707 lower median federal student loan debt than ODU graduates. ($28,418 vs. $29,125)
  • Shorter graduates are paying $8 less per month on federal student loans than ODU graduates. ($293 vs. $301)
  • More ODU gra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Shorter students, three years after graduation. (48% vs. 38%)
